To roast any small bird, lard them with slips of bacon, put them on a skewer, tie it to the spit at both ends. Dredge and baste them. Let them roast ten minutes.
Take the grated crumbs of half a loaf of bread with a piece of butter the size of a walnut. Put it in a stew pan and shake over a gentle fire till it is of a light brown. Lay it between your birds and pour over them a little melted butter.
